Popped and poured from a 0,75l bottle. Had a bit more than a half during 4 hours.
Absolutely bright, red colour, no sediment at all in the bottle. Pretty light in colour, no black in the middle, not opaque, no striking violet at the edge. Nose is not giving much but some red fruits. On the palate red fruits, tannins, rather light, short to medium finish. Best after 3 hours but no significant improvement. After 24 hours and storage in the fridge there it was just thin on the palate. Not a real pleasure. This was the third disappointing bottle within 3 month or so. Confused. Maybe heat damage? Or just no good LBV from Niepoort this year (colour!)?

I can second that, Michael:
Last week I drank some Niepoort 2003 LBV, which I much enjoyed. Yesterday I attended the Port Wine Festival held at Børsen in Denmark. There were about 25 houses present and one of them was Niepoort. I tried the 2004 LBV and it was just so very different from most other young LBV's and their 2003 LBV that I had never guessed it was from Niepoort, or even a young LBV. To me it was just wrong. Little fruit showing, the colour not as dark and purple as expected. Not really that pleasant.
